Sleep apnea can develop due to several underlying factors that lead to airway obstruction. The most common form, obstructive sleep apnea, occurs when the muscles in the throat relax excessively during sleep, causing the airway to collapse or narrow. This obstruction prevents adequate airflow despite the effort to breathe, resulting in repeated awakenings to reopen the airway.
Additional contributing factors include obesity, which increases fatty deposits around the neck and throat; anatomical features such as a large tongue, enlarged tonsils, or a small jaw; and lifestyle choices like smoking and alcohol consumption, which can exacerbate airway relaxation. Other medical conditions, such as nasal congestion or hypothyroidism, may also play a role.
Central sleep apnea, less common than obstructive sleep apnea, involves the brain failing to send proper signals to the muscles controlling breathing. Understanding the type and cause of sleep apnea is crucial in tailoring effective treatment plans.

Accurate diagnosis is the first step toward successful sleep apnea treatment. Our practice employs a combination of patient history review, physical examination, and diagnostic testing to assess the presence and severity of sleep apnea.
A key diagnostic tool is the sleep study, or polysomnography, which records breathing patterns, oxygen levels, heart rate, and brain activity during sleep. Home sleep apnea testing devices are also available for convenient monitoring in a familiar environment. These tests help distinguish between obstructive and central sleep apnea and measure apnea severity.

Continuous positive airway pressure (CPAP) therapy remains the most common and effective treatment for moderate to severe obstructive sleep apnea. CPAP delivers a steady stream of air through a mask to keep the airway open during sleep. However, some patients find CPAP uncomfortable or intolerable over time.
For those unable to use CPAP or with mild to moderate sleep apnea, oral appliance therapy is an excellent alternative. Custom-fitted oral appliances work by repositioning the jaw and tongue to maintain an open airway. Donald A.
